Preface
• Do not place the following objects on top of the machine. If such objects come into contact with
internal electrical components, the machine may short-circuit resulting in fire or electrical
shock.
– Metallic objects such as jewelry and watches
– Containers of water or other liquids such as glasses, vases, or pot plants
If water etc. does spill inside the machine, turn off the power immediately, disconnect the power
cord and contact the Canon Customer Care Center.
• Do not touch the high-voltage electrical parts as this may result in electrical shock.
• Do not place heavy objects on top of the machine as these may topple over and result in injury.
• Do not insert your hands into the machine while it is printing as parts inside the machine are
moving and this may result in injury.
• After printing, do not touch the electrical contacts of the printhead. They will be hot and may
result in burns or electrical shock.
• Do not subject the machine to strong physical shock or 
vibration.
• Before moving the machine, turn off the power and unplug the
machine.
• Do not lift the machine by any of its attachments. Close the 
multi-purpose tray and paper output tray, and lift the machine by
the recessed areas on its sides as shown.
• A distinct change in performance may indicate a need for
servicing.
Maintenance
WARNING
• Do not service the machine yourself except as specifically described in this guide. If further
servicing is required, contact the Canon Customer Care Center.
• Keep the machine clean. Dust accumulation may prevent the machine from operating properly.
